AirAsia X Berhad reported record Q4 2022 net profit of RM153.5 million with first full-year profitability since 2017, driven by strong airline recovery post-COVID-19. Revenue tripled quarter-over-quarter to RM339.3 million with improved operational metrics including 79% passenger load factor and 54% higher RASK. The airline demonstrated improved unit economics with 25% reduction in CASK while ancillary revenue per passenger increased 17% year-over-year.
